I was able to change our flights down from 5pm to 9am (yaaa!). Now I have to finagle the rental car. Currently holding a reservation for a 7pm Saturday pick up at MCO with a return to the Car Care center Tuesday at 6pm for $80. When I move the pick up time back to 1pm, the price jumps to $140!
So I've been playing with times & found as long as the pick up time is no greater than 2 hrs behind the drop off, I keep the lower rate.
